Overview:
The Branch Operations Lead is responsible for assisting Assistant Branch Operations Manager and Branch Operations Manager in leading daily warehouse operations.

**Responsibilities**:
The Branch Operations Lead assists Operations Management in leading daily warehouse operations and is responsible for:

- Following all safety rules and applicable laws;
- Under direct supervision, spends seventy percent of time directly supervising DC/Branch associates in warehouse and delivery in accordance with Manager

- Key Holder - Responsible to open and close the Branch as required;
- Confers with Assistant Manager and/or Manager to ensure coordination of warehouse activities;
- Works closely with Assistant and Branch Manager to learn all functions of Branch Management, including but not limited to; operations, staffing, training, branch assets, expense management, budgeting, etc;
- Maintains daily workflow for delivery orders. During peak business hours, assists associates working in warehouse and as delivery drivers. Ensures replenishment orders and returned merchandise are processed according to Company standards;
- Participates in planning personnel safety, training and plant protection activities. Ensures safety procedures are followed, and makes recommendations regarding safety. Understands vehicle and workers’ compensation reporting and documentation procedures; Reports violations of policies and procedures and safety concerns to manager;
- Reviews, understands, and follows branch procedures, serving as a role model to ensure compliance by all teammates;
- Ensures operations procedures are followed for activities such as verification of incoming and outgoing shipments, handling and disposition of materials, and keeping warehouse inventory current;
- Maintains a customer service oriented philosophy in all conduct of self and teammates;
- Uses company vehicle to deliver products and equipment to customers in a safe and courteous manner;
- Other tasks as may be required.

Qualifications:

- Must have a minimum of 6 months to 1 year of relevant experience;
- You are a team player - You are dedicated to contributing to a collaborative team with a positive and friendly attitude and contribute to a safe work environment;
- Previous warehouse experience including leading or planning the work of other teammates;
- Minimum 3 years’ class G driving experience required and must maintain a clean driver's abstract;
- Maintains a professional appearance and follows the customer service philosophy of the Company;
- Flexible Must be available Monday to Friday as well as alternating Saturdays;
- You are reliable - You are a self-starter who is dependable in completing tasks and is responsible with company equipment;
- Must be able to lift 50 lbs;
- Education: High School Diploma/GED.

**Physical Demands**: The details described here are representative of those that must be met by an employee to successfully perform the essential functions of this job, with or without reasonable accommodation. While performing the duties of this job, the employee will predominantly be driving, walking, lifting or standing. The employee is required to be able to talk and hear, and use hands and fingers to handle or feel; reach with hands and arms; stoop, kneel, crouch, or crawl. The employee must frequently lift and/or move up to 50 pounds. Specific vision abilities required by this job include close vision, distance vision, color vision, depth perception, and ability to adjust focus.

**Work Environment**: The details described here are representative of those an employee encounters while performing the essential functions of this job, with or without reasonable accommodation. While performing the duties of this job, the employee is usually driving from location to location or working inside.
